I want to check a directory, see if there are any files in it... then open 
each one and do something.

I have this...

files = os.listdir('/direcory')
if len(files) > 0:
    for file in files:
        f1 = file(file, "r")
        do some other stuff

But this raises a TypeError:
TypeError: 'str' object is not callable

So I tried replacing the line f1 = file(file, "r") with f1 = file('%s' 
%file, "r")
But that does not work either.

I know this is easy, anyone care to point out the solution.
